What are the requirements to apply for a temporary work visa in Peru?

The requirements to apply for a temporary work visa in Peru include having a valid job offer, presenting documentation that supports the employment relationship, demonstrating professional suitability, among other requirements established by the National Superintendence of Migration.

How can I obtain a Personal Identification Document (DPI) in Guatemala?

To obtain a DPI in Guatemala, you must submit an application to the National Registry of Persons (RENAP) and meet the established requirements, such as providing your birth certificate, recent photograph, and paying the corresponding fee.
